#49d864 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#49d864 is composed of 28.6% red, 84.7%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.7%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 131.3 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 56.7%. #49d864 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ffc8 with #00b100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

● #49d864 color description : Moderate lime green.
The hexadecimal color #49d864 has RGB values of R:73, G:216,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 4839524.
